The Opportunity
Hamilton Harbor Yacht Club was developed to create a high-value marina asset in one of Southwest Florida’s most desirable coastal markets. The vision was to deliver a next-generation drystack facility capable of accommodating larger vessels than traditional storage, while elevating design, performance, and long-term investment value.
The Challenge
Developing a high-performance marina facility in a sensitive coastal and residential environment required balancing safety, design, and community expectations.
- Enhancing fire safety beyond traditional drystack storage standards
- Designing within a high-value residential community with strict aesthetic expectations
- Securing community approval for a non-traditional marina structure
- Creating a facility that aligns with surrounding architecture while maintaining performance
- Delivering a durable, low-maintenance solution suited for coastal conditions

The Solution
Engineered concrete structure designed to withstand extreme wind events.
Solid concrete bay separations enhance safety and fire resistance.
Low-maintenance construction built for coastal conditions.
Textured finishes and paint create an attractive, community-compatible waterfront facility.
